An opportunity has arisen for a Customer Engagement Manager to lead strategic accounts and deliver exceptional customer experiences. Reporting into the Customer Engagement Director, and with the support of a small team, you’ll take ownership of renewing and growing sales for assigned Unipart Rail customers, with clear targets for sales and gross margin aligned to our corporate growth strategy. You’ll lead the delivery of our Customer Engagement System, developing strategic account plans and managing governance processes to ensure exceptional service throughout the contract lifecycle. By building strong, trust-based relationships, you’ll help drive value for customers and align their evolving needs with Unipart Rail’s solutions.
This hybrid role offers flexibility, with regular travel required to meet with customers and support ongoing engagement. Ideally you will be located near to the Doncaster office, however, you could be based near to our Crewe or Southport sites.

Unipart Rail - Who are we?
Unipart Rail is part of the Unipart Group, one of Europe's leading independent logistics’ companies that employs more than 12,000 employees worldwide and has an annual turnover of more than £1 billion. We have a long heritage in the rail industry based on decades of experience, we have continuous improvement plans to embrace innovation in both products and business techniques to ensure that we remain the first and best choice for our customers.
